MarketTantrik Posted September 5, 2007 Author Report Share Posted September 5, 2007 Europe gets in on HD DVD player price cutting __________________________________________________ Attendees of the IFA (one big German electronics show) are reporting that Microsoft has unofficially announced that the 360 HD DVD player add-on will be receiving a price cut in Europe. The rumored price cut will drop the HD DVD player add-on by 20 euros from 200 to 180 euro. And even though the price drop hasn't officially surfaced in press release form or no date for when the new price will go into effect was announced, we advise future HD DVD player purchasers in Europe to hold off for a bit.
